Dutch supercar ready

This is the Isis AM01, a Subaru-powered supercar from The Netherlands.

Dutch supercar maker Isis has launched its AM01 supercar and plans on selling it for €120,000 (plus VRT...).

For the money, you get a car that looks like it would be more at home racing at Le Mans and a 275hp 2.0-litre turbocharged engine from the Subaru WRX STi. Driving through a five-speed manual gearbox to the rear wheels, the AM01 covers 0-100km/h in a very supercar-like 4.2 seconds, though top speed levels off at 262km/h.

Isis has worked hard to keep weight down in the AM01 and it tips the scales at just 850kg thanks to an aluminium and carbon fibre body and chassis. The body has been designed by Anton van Nunen and Max Alting Silberg.

Only 10 AM01s are planned for production, while a more powerful version of the Isis is destined to use a 3.0-litre Subaru engine with 400hp.
